At the LF Collaboration Summit the roadmap for MeeGo was shown by both
Ari Jaaksi and Imad SouSou.
As you know...
14.02.2010 announcement
31.03.2010 first codedrop of MeeGo 10.2
According to Ari they have planned:
Q2 2010: code complete 10.2
Q4 2010: code complete 10.4
This shows the current release, v1.0 is certainly not complete.
Imad showed in his roadmap that the Q4 release is called v1.1
A v1.2 will be targeted for release in the beginning of 2011.

Due to the lack of any actual source release of Moblin 2.2 / MeeGo 1.0
I've fallen back to Moblin 2.1 and with the last of the missing bits
landing late last week we now have a working Moblin 2.1 in Fedora 13
and rawhide.
There's even a nightly build of the live image. YAY!
You can grab it from here and I would love some feedback!
http://alt.fedoraproject.org/pub/alt/nightly-composes/moblin/
Its currently a bit fatter than the unofficial Fedora 12 one. To the
tune of 25% fatter! So I'm trying to work out where the increase from
400 to 500 odd meg of compressed Live image has come from!
